Here’s the grid track between the second and third-row grid traces. CSS Grid Layout (aka “Grid” or “CSS Grid”), is a two-dimensional grid-based structure system that, in comparison with any internet layout system of the past, utterly modifications the best way we design person interfaces. CSS has all the time been used to structure our internet pages, however it’s never accomplished a very good job of it. First, we used tables, then floats, positioning and inline-block, however css grid column span all of those strategies were essentially hacks and overlooked lots of necessary performance . Flexbox is also a really nice structure tool, however its one-directional flow has different use instances — and so they truly work together quite well!
This web site was created to have fun the 2 hundredth Anniversary of Montreal General Hospital. Interestingly, if you hover your cursor over each item, the child parts animate a fill change to indicate choice. It’s a inventive example of how designers can place different dynamic parts in grid cells in addition to pictures and text. To start centering your grid gadgets, use the align-items property. Some of the values you could assign to this property are begin, end, and stretch.
To ensure a excessive stage of visible consolation, we customise the typography inside the field primarily based on the box unit. In most business conditions, Ant Design wants to unravel a lot of information storage problems within the design space, so primarily based on 12 Grids System, we divided the design space into 24 sections. See how features of the Bootstrap grid system work throughout multiple units with a useful desk. With a commitment to quality content for the design group. Everything TypeScript, with code walkthroughs and examples.
Note thatdenseonly modifications the visual order of your items and may cause them to look out of order, which is dangerous for accessibility. If multiple lines share the same name, they are often referenced by their line name and depend. This textbox defaults to utilizing Markdown to format your answer.
When creating CSS grids, it’s common to place gadgets on the grid primarily based on column and row lines. The instance beneath is a straightforward grid with three columns and two rows. It contains six gadgets, none of which span multiple grid tracks.
To achieve this, you should move the colSpan prop to the GridItem element to span across columns and likewise move the rowSpan component to span throughout rows. You also need to specify the templateColumns and templateRows. The gutters between columns in our predefined grid lessons could be eliminated with .no-gutters. This removes the unfavorable margins from .row and the horizontal padding from all quick kids columns. By default, content in a grid is positioned in individual grid cells. You can set any grid youngster to span multiple columns, or a number of rows, or a number of columns and rows.